Oasis was renowned for their volatile and electrifying live performances. While official live albums like Knebworth 1996 exist, a vast world of soundboard (SBD) and FM radio broadcast recordings circulate among collectors, often in FLAC format. These recordings offer a raw, unfiltered listen to the band at specific moments in their career, from intimate club shows to stadium-filling spectacles. Online communities dedicated to live music trading often share these recordings, providing a unique way to experience the band's legendary concerts.

: Beyond pure sound quality, FLAC is a practical and open format. It supports high-resolution audio with sampling rates up to 640 kHz and bit resolutions up to 32 bits per sample, making it suitable for everything from standard CDs to high-definition master tapes. It also supports robust metadata tagging for album art and track info, and it allows for sample-accurate seeking, so you can skip to your favorite guitar solo instantly. : Unlike lossy formats like MP3 or AAC, which achieve smaller file sizes by permanently removing certain sounds deemed "less audible," FLAC retains all of the original audio data. This is achieved through a compression algorithm that identifies and removes mathematical redundancy, rather than audio information. The result is a file that is about 40-60% smaller than an uncompressed WAV file but delivers the exact same, pristine sound quality. When the file is played back, it is decompressed into an identical copy of the original audio data, meaning you hear the music exactly as the artist and producer intended.
